On wheeled machines,I write "Stolen from.........reward offered.followed by phone number." on the rims and inside the tyres.Tyre fitters are not well paid and would be likely to respond to this.(I hope not to have this theory tried out) Otherwise use letter stamps or weld in post code as if ground out they can be acid etched to reveal the original. And photograph all of your unique identifiers! Too many thieves get off due to insufficient evidence and a clever defence lawyer.

  18. In many cases it would be difficult to justify not bringing in a machine. The HSE "where reasonably practicable" is not easily avoided. In the event of a reportable incident, a response of "it would cost a thousand quid to do it safely" would not wash. Personally, on a lot of sites I would like to see long reach machines used,but I want a chance to climb first!
